25th –27th March 2026 in Los Angeles will herald the three days of auctioneering and bidding at the Propstore ‘Treasures from Film and Television’ Entertainment Memorabilia Live Auction, which will offer more than 1,550 rare lots for worldwide bidding, with a combined pre-sale estimate of $9 million. There are treasures from across the film and TV spectrum, and that includes some incredible artifacts from the galaxy far, far away.

Included in the auciton is lot 352, Darth Maul’s (Ray Park) Short-Bladed Lightsaber from The Phantom Menace with an estimate of $30,000 – 60,000, lot 359, a Hand-Drawn Ralph McQuarrie Cloud City Concept Drawing from The Empire Strikes Back with an estimate of $4,000 – 8,000, lot 361, a Hoth Rebel Trooper Hat from The Empire Strikes Back estimated at $40,000 – 80,000 (that’ll catch the eye of anyone who has visited the 1222 Hotel over the past few years) and item 364, an Imperial Scout Trooper “Biker Scout” Hero Blaster Pistol from Return Of The Jedi, estimated at $20,000 – 40,000 – and that’s not all, as one of the lots could make headlines around the world of it hits its estimate.

Propstore, one of the world’s leading entertainment memorabilia auction houses, returns this spring with an exceptional lineup of film and television props, costumes, production materials, and more, at its first Entertainment Memorabilia Live Auction of the year, taking place from 25–27 March 2026 in Los Angeles. The three-day event will present more than 1,550 rare lots available for worldwide bidding, with a combined pre-sale estimate of $9 million.

The auction also features standout pieces from the Star Wars universe. Leading the curation is a Light-Up C-3PO head from Star Wars: The Empire Strikes Back (1980), the only known example of Threepio’s head from the second film to appear on the collector market, with a pre-sale estimate of $350,000–$700,000. Also offered is Rey (Daisy Ridley) and Luke Skywalker’s (Mark Hamill) hero lightsaber hilt from Star Wars: The Force Awakens (2015), seen during Rey’s confrontation with Kylo Ren and later returned to Luke Skywalker on Ahch-To. This lot carries an estimate of $50,000–$100,000.

The three-day Live Auction runs from 25–27 March 2026, with global online, absentee, and telephone bidding available throughout the three days.

Day 1 (25 March): Begins at 09:30 AM PDT / 12:30 PM EDT / 04:30 PM GMT. Public in-room bidding at The Petersen Automotive Museum, Los Angeles, as well as global online, absentee, and telephone bidding

Days 2–3 (26 & 27 March): Begins at 09:00 AM PDT / 12:00 PM EDT / 04:00 PM GMT. Live global online, absentee, and telephone bidding only.

The final day will showcase more than 200 lots of animation artwork, original cels, and other highlights, alongside entertainment memorabilia, celebrating the artistry of animation in film and television.
